Brief summary
Several lines of evidence implicate glutamatergic dysfunction in the pathophysiology of obsessive compulsive disorder (OCD). Sarcosine, also known as N-methylglycine, is an endogenous antagonist of glycine transporter-I (GlyT-I), which potentiates glycine's action at the glycine site of N-methyl-D-aspartate (NMDA) receptors. In this 10-week open-label trial, we examined the efficacy and safety of sarcosine treatment in OCD patients.
Interventions
staring from 500mg/day, increased by 500mg biweekly, up to maximin of 2000mg/day

Eligibility
Inclusion criteria
* a primary OCD according to DSM-IV * at least 1 year's duration of OC symptoms and a minimum severity score of ≥16 on Yale-Brown Obsessive Compulsive Scale * drug naïve at study entry or * being free from psychotropic medication for at least 8 weeks at study entry,or * inadequately responded to ongoing psychotropic medications at study entry (defined by a Y-BOCS score of ≧16 despite treatment with maximum tolerated dose of a SRI medication for at least 8 weeks)
Exclusion criteria
* patients with moderate to severe depression defined by a 21-item Hamilton Depression Rating Scale score of \>17, * a history of bipolar disorder, schizophrenia, schizoaffective disorder, or other psychosis as defined by DSM-IV, or if they were at significant risk of suicide, and * with clinically significant organic disease including cardiovascular, hepatic, pulmonary, neurologic, metabolic, or renal disease
